antivir2010-300x208Ready to scan your computer with Antivir 2010? Stop this very moment! Antivir 2010 is a harmful program that attempts to fool unsuspecting victims it’s a legitimate anti-spyware. That’s right, the program you’ve just downloaded is nothing but deceitful malware.

How did it get into your system? Try to retrace your steps. Have you recently availed the services of an online antivirus website? Have you downloaded freebies like mp3s, video codecs, Flash player updates, or device drivers? If the answer to any of those is ‘yes’, then the culprit is a treacherous trojan.

Trojans that work with malware like Antivir 2010 can be downloaded from malicious online scanners or through freebies found on the Web. Once an Antivir 2010 trojan infiltrates your system, it will install a variety of small files into Windows system folders.

So that when Antivir 2010 conducts a scan, it will be sure to find the files it just created. If you’re gullible enough, you’ll believe Antivir 2010 when it reports them as harmful files.

Of course, those files are harmless, but Antivir 2010 (and its so-called “full version”) is not. So don’t waste your money on this good-for-nothing malware. Doing so will only lead you to trouble.

Symptoms Of Infection

  • Your computer is acting slow. Antivir 2010 slow down your system significantly. This includes starting up, shutting down, playing games, and surfing the web.
  • You are getting pestered with pop ups. Antivir 2010 infects your registry and uses it to launch annoying pop up ads out of nowhere.
  • Searches are redirected or your homepage and desktop are settings are changed. This is a symptom of a very serious Antivir 2010 infection.

Dangers Of Infection

warning Viruses like Antivir 2010 will infect your registry and other important system files. If the infection is not treated it can cause a complete collapse of your system.

warning

Some Antivir 2010 infections contain spyware and keyloggers which can be used to record sensitive data like passwords, credit card, bank account, and social security numbers. The longer you allow the infection to fester, the greater the chance of identity fraud.

How To Remove Infection Manually

Uninstall Antivir 2010 Processes

antivir2010.exe


Delete Antivir 2010 Files

%Documents and Settings%\All Users\Start Menu\AV
%Documents and Settings%\All Users\Start Menu\AV\Antivir 2010.lnk
%Documents and Settings%\All Users\Start Menu\AV\Uninstall.lnk
%Program Files%\AV
%Program Files%\AV\antivir2010.exe
%Program Files%\Common Files\Uninstall
%Program Files%\Common Files\Uninstall\AV
%Program Files%\Common Files\Uninstall\AV\Uninstall.lnk
%WINDOWS%\system32\UpdateCheck.dll
%UserProfile%\Desktop\Antivir 2010.lnk


Remove Antivir 2010 Registry Files

HKEY_CURRENT_USER\Software\EVAACD
HKEY_CURRENT_USER\Software\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Uninstall\Antivir 2010
H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Explorer\Browser Helper Objects\{35A5B43B-CB8A-49CA-A9F4-D3B308D2E3CC}
HKEY_CURRENT_USER\Software\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Run “AV”
